Acer Palmatum Dissectum Atropurpureum
Sold out
Japanese maples are stunning deciduous trees with brightly coloured leaves throughout Spring, Summer, and Autumn. They prefer partial shade, in sites that are sheltered from the wind and have free-draining soil. A great addition to any garden, big or small!
Planting and care instructions:
1, If possible pick a sheltered spot with good drainage.Â
2, Dig a hole the size of your bag vertically and twice the width.
3, Place the tree inside the bag in the hole.
4, Loosely fill the hole with loamy soil or potting mix.
5, Use a sharp knife to carefully remove the bag - try not to disturb the newly forming roots much.
6, Stake your tree securely (this allows the new roots to establish).
7, Prune up to one third of the branch length to promote strong fresh growth.
Care for your tree:
Do not over water - Damp is fine.Â
Feed each year with acidic fertiliser.
Carefully prune, removing any dead branch ends.

Bonsai Wire 80g
Only a few left!
Specialized wire used for training the branches of your bonsai tree to a specific form without causing damage.
Wire gauge/thickness should be 1/3 the branch thickness.

Carex Testacea (New Zealand Hair Sedge)
Sold out
1.5L Pot
Grows 45-60cm tall and wide.
Olive green Spring growth turns orange brown in Summer and adds warm orange tints in Winter.
This is a great filler plant or can be mass planted for those areas that you just dont want to have to worry about. Very hardy.
prefers full sun and moist, well draining soils but will survive in most soils or locations.
Deer resistant

Berberis Rosy Glow
1.5L pot Approx. 20cm tall
4L Pot Approx 40cm tall
Fast Grower, drought tolerant, colour all year round with its red leaves.
Prefers partial sun to full sun positions. Thorns should be taken into account when choosing loactions for this plant however, due to these thorns this plant works great as a hedge for stopping unwanted garden invasions from either animals or people.
